I recently made a purchase and did not have sufficient funds for the purchase. PayPal then send me back the money, but my account balance is now negative. If I pay back the negative balance, will that count as me paying the total for my purchase? Or will PayPal now also charge me on top of my negative balance? The email sent was unclear. It said I need to put funds into my account, but that PayPal still may charge me. Help!

I'm sorry to hear of the confusion with a payment made where there were insufficient funds in the payment method used. If the account was made negative, it sounds like the seller received the payment. If that is the case, the balance would need to be repaid to make it 0 again.
If the seller did not receive the funds, please contact customer service to allow a representative to comb through the sequence of events and determine what happened.
